Understanding Noise Levels and Their Measurement

Before we discuss the noise levels of concrete pumps, it’s essential to understand how noise is measured. Noise is quantified in decibels (dB), which is a logarithmic unit that represents the ratio of a sound’s intensity to a reference level. A whisper typically measures around 30 dB, normal conversation is about 60 dB, and a lawnmower can reach up to 90 dB. Prolonged exposure to noise levels above 85 dB can cause hearing damage.

Noise Levels of Concrete Pumps

Concrete pumps vary in noise levels depending on their type, size, and operating conditions. Generally, the noise levels of concrete pumps range from 70 dB to 95 dB at the operator’s position. Smaller, electric – powered concrete pumps tend to be quieter, often producing noise levels around 70 – 80 dB. These pumps are suitable for indoor or noise – sensitive construction sites, such as hospitals or schools.

On the other hand, larger, diesel – powered concrete pumps can generate noise levels closer to 90 – 95 dB. Diesel engines are known for their power and durability, but they also produce more noise compared to electric motors. The high – pressure pumping action of the concrete also contributes to the overall noise output.

Factors Influencing the Noise Level

Several factors can influence the noise level of a concrete pump:

1. Pump Design

The design of the concrete pump plays a significant role in determining its noise level. Pumps with advanced noise – reduction features, such as sound – insulated enclosures, can significantly reduce the noise output. Some modern pumps are designed with quieter hydraulic systems and vibration – dampening components to minimize noise.

2. Engine Type

As mentioned earlier, the type of engine used in the concrete pump affects its noise level. Electric engines are generally quieter than diesel engines. Diesel engines have a higher compression ratio and more complex combustion process, which results in louder noise. However, advancements in diesel engine technology have led to quieter operation in recent years.

3. Operating Conditions

The way the concrete pump is operated also impacts the noise level. For example, pumping at a higher pressure or speed will generally produce more noise. Additionally, the type of concrete being pumped can affect the noise level. Concrete with a higher viscosity or a larger aggregate size may require more power to pump, resulting in increased noise.

4. Maintenance

Proper maintenance of the concrete pump is crucial for keeping the noise level under control. Worn – out parts, such as belts, bearings, or seals, can cause increased vibration and noise. Regular maintenance, including lubrication, inspection, and replacement of worn parts, can help reduce the noise level of the pump.

Why Noise Levels Matter

The noise level of a concrete pump is not just an annoyance; it has several important implications:

1. Health and Safety

Exposure to high – level noise can cause hearing loss, tinnitus, and other health problems. Construction workers who operate concrete pumps or work in close proximity to them are at risk of long – term hearing damage. By reducing the noise level of the pump, we can protect the health and safety of our workers.

2. Community Relations

Construction sites are often located in residential or commercial areas. Excessive noise from concrete pumps can disrupt the lives of nearby residents and businesses. By using quieter pumps, we can minimize the impact on the community and maintain good relationships.

3. Regulatory Compliance

Many countries and regions have strict regulations regarding noise levels in the workplace and in the community. Construction companies are required to comply with these regulations to avoid fines and legal issues. By choosing a concrete pump with a lower noise level, we can ensure that our projects meet the regulatory requirements.
